Output 138090d8c1f13c9b96df2f5e917e1e44076b9931401d9cd3aa268827fcf57833:4

value
424896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ddec09ab1b7a9f099e127471a48d3c0c0f7c05a2 OP_EQUAL
address
3MvS28V5NaxFmcST1GX2dNZhHJZ1jFDgxZ
transaction
138090d8c1f13c9b96df2f5e917e1e44076b9931401d9cd3aa268827fcf57833
confirmations
87294
spent
true